Special Edition Newsletter / Revista Especial da Luso

Special Edition Newsletter – 2023 We are pleased to announce a Special Portuguese Edition of Luso’s Newsletter is now available! This edition, printed in Portuguese, was financially supported by Comunidades Portuguesas and the Portuguese Ministry of Foreign Affairs. Hazel McCallion – Limited Edition Race Car Bobbleheads

In remembrance of our dear friend and Canadian Legend Hazel McCallion (1921-2023), Luso is selling limited-edition Hazel “Hurricane” McCallion bobbleheads, with all proceeds going to Luso’s Residential Building Campaign.
